They dissolve: We do adult circumcisions with sutures which are dissolvable and go away within 10 to 14 days. Hopefully you will not require any suture removal whatsoever. Keep the site clean and you shall heal well.

Should be absorbable: Absorbable or self dissolving suture should have been use for a circumcision, thus should not require removal. Your surgeon should have provided all instructions & is appropriate person to answer such questions. Use of non absorbable sutures for circumcision would not be considered "standard level of medical care".
